The W-9000 system
For fully automatic upper air soundings, KTF uses the Sippican®
W-9000, a commercial state-of-the-art upper air meteorological processing system. Wind speed, wind direction, pressure, temperature, and humidity values are acquired via the Sippican Mark II MICROSONDE and the ZEEMET TM W-9000 Processing Rack. Wind speed and wind direction data are also acquired through the use of radar.


Digital Transmission

The system performs quality control of the incoming data with CRC-16 error detection techniques to preserves the time constants of the sensors and ensures an accurate representation of the atmosphere. In addition, the radiosonde transmits its serial number so that the ground station can accept or reject the transmission, thus preventing the ground receiving system from locking onto the wrong radiosonde or to other signals in the meteorological band.

Data Reporting

The W-9000 system software performs complete automatic data acquisition, graphic and tabular display of all calculated meteorological parameters, automatic selection of significant and standard levels, the real-time display of all reduced and raw radiosonde data, and the complete archiving of all reduced and raw radiosonde data.
